Step 2: Set up your Virtual Private Cloud

After you have successfully logged in via the console, the next step should be to set up your own Virtual Private Cloud (VPC). This is a private and secure cloud environment within the public cloud.

Use the step-by-step instructions to learn

  • how to create and set up a Virtual Private Cloud
  • how to configure subnets and IP addresses
  • how to set up security groups
